    How this score is built

    We don't rate products ourselves. We collect what each public rater already says, put every scale on common ground, and keep the disagreements visible instead of averaging them away.

    1. 1

      Collect each rater's own score

      Every source keeps its native verdict for this product. We never invent a score for an axis a source didn't measure.

    2. 2

      Normalize to 0–100, higher = better

      Raters can use different scales and directions: some where a low number means safe, some where a high one does. We map them all onto one 0–100 axis and flip the ones that run backwards so the numbers are finally comparable.

    3. 3

      Average per axis, but keep the spread

      Scores on the same axis become one representative number (their mean). When raters split by 20+ points we flag it and keep every rater's number. A disagreement is never blended into silence.

    4. 4

      Your weights make the overall

      The ring is the weighted average of the four pillars using your weights. It's computed fresh every time and never stored, so there's no hidden “objective” default.
